Marley, P.E., Director of Public Works �,�.C�..--� t' u2`�'� <br /> �� <br /> SUBJECT: Lincoln Park Drive Slope Failure Repair, City Project 08-12 <br /> SUMMARY RECOMMENDATION: <br /> It is recommended by staff that the City Council reject all bids for Lincoln Park Drive Slope <br /> Failure Repair, City Project OS-12. <br /> BACKGROUND: <br /> Prior Council Action <br /> • June 16, 2008—The City Council was informed of the slope failure with a "Green Sheet <br /> Memo" <br /> • October 20, 2008—The City Council tabled a resolution to authorize an agreement with <br /> SKS Engineers to design the work to repair the slope failure on Lincoln Park Drive <br /> pending an agreement with the Decatur Park District to participate in the repair. <br /> • November 3, 2008—The City Council tabled a resolution to authorize an agreement with <br /> SKS Engineers to design the work to repair the slope failure on Lincoln Park Drive <br /> pending an agreement with the Decatur Park District to participate in the repair. <br /> • November 17, 2008—The City Council tabled a resolution to authorize an agreement <br /> with SKS Engineers to design the work to repair the slope failure on Lincoln Park Drive <br /> pending an agreement with the Decatur Park District to participate in the repair. <br /> • December 1, 2008—The City Council approved Resolution R2008-221 authorizing an <br /> agreement with SKS Engineers for the design of the Lincoln Park Drive Slope Failure <br /> Repair. Council was notified that an informal agreement had been reached with the <br /> Decatur Park District to share in the engineering costs and provide up to $50,000 toward <br /> the slope repair. <br /> Page � 1 <br />
